The Aftermath of Silicon Valley Bank Collapse Leaves Economy in Flux

In March 2023, a headline shocked the financial world: Silicon Valley Bank (SVB), one of the most prominent financial institutions in the tech industry, had collapsed.

SVB was a key player in the tech world, providing funding to many of the most successful startups and established companies in Silicon Valley. Now, the bank's collapse has far-reaching consequences for the tech industry. Many of the startups which relied on SVB's funding, such as FarmboxRX, Roku, Roblox, Etsy, and more, have been forced to shut down or scale back their operations. This resulted in significant job losses and a sharp reduction in innovation and technological progress.

The collapse of Silicon Valley Bank has also led to a crisis of confidence in the tech industry, as many investors and entrepreneurs have been left questioning the sustainability of the industry's business models and the reliability of its financial institutions. This has led to a drop in investment in the sector and a general sense of uncertainty about its prospects.

While the reasons for SVB's collapse are still a complicated mystery, experts say that it was likely a combination of factors that did the company in, including reckless lending practices, a lack of oversight and regulation, and the increasing complexity and interconnectedness of the financial system.

“Perhaps management was hiding something or didn't want to disclose something, or had disagreements over the risks it was taking,” shareholder lawsuit lawyer Reed Kathrein told Bloomberg.

Regardless of the cause of this failure, the fallout of SVB's breakdown is likely to have long-lasting implications. In some ways, it serves as a warning of the dangers of excessive risk-taking and the need for greater regulation and oversight in the financial sector. It also underscores the importance of maintaining a healthy and diverse ecosystem of startups, investors, and financial institutions in order to ensure the continued growth and success of the tech industry.
